Dining Solo


I just read another article about the problems with dining out alone. I don’t get it. What’s the big deal about it. I do it all the time in all kinds of restaurants and never feel awkward about it. I don’t seem to remember ever having a hassle from the restaurant either. In my case I usually have a magazine or sometimes a book with me. There’s always a couple of them in the car and I just grab it when I head in to eat. When I don’t have something to read, I usually just watch people. Don’t believe it when you hear nobody pays attention. I know I’m not unique, so if I’m watching so are others. Think about that the next time you stuff a hot dog sideways into your mouth.

Which brings me to coupons for eating. Why is it that 90% of the coupons are two for one deals. Granted, I’m sure you want to sell two meals hoping for making some extra bucks in drinks and stuff, but why ignore the single diner? How about a two for one or a couple bucks off a single meal? Grocery stores that do this piss me off too. Kroger’s even has this deal as an acronym “Buy One, Get One (BOGO)” on their packages. In my case, I normally buy none. I hate to buy something that as a single eater I’m going to throw half of it away. And why should I buy one of something that is BOGO and get shafted on the price. I think in many ways, it’s just the fact that I’m annoyed over the BOGO and just decide not to buy any.
